‘Yellowstone’s Taylor Sheridan Shuts Door On Previously Announced ‘6666’ Spinoff: “I Would Never Do That”
Yellowstone co-creator Taylor Sheridan has limits on what spinoffs he will do and has shut the door on a fictionalized version based on the Four Sixes Ranch in Texas. In a new interview, Sheridan said that the previously announced 6666 spinoff was not happening. “There’s never going to be one,” he said on the Rodeo…
